Hide favorites,MessageParticipant and calendareventattendees from datamodel (#4392)

hide favorites, MessageParticipant and calendareventattendees from datamodel
This commit is contained in:
brendanlaschke
2024-03-12 11:47:27 +01:00
committed by GitHub
parent a122a7f01e
commit 1b485c2984
8 changed files with 13 additions and 6 deletions

View File

@ -62,6 +62,7 @@ export class CustomObjectMetadata extends BaseObjectMetadata {
onDelete: RelationOnDeleteAction.CASCADE,
})
@IsNullable()
@IsSystem()
favorites: FavoriteObjectMetadata[];
@FieldMetadata({

View File

@ -172,6 +172,7 @@ export class CompanyObjectMetadata extends BaseObjectMetadata {
onDelete: RelationOnDeleteAction.CASCADE,
})
@IsNullable()
@IsSystem()
favorites: FavoriteObjectMetadata[];
@FieldMetadata({

View File

@ -134,6 +134,7 @@ export class OpportunityObjectMetadata extends BaseObjectMetadata {
onDelete: RelationOnDeleteAction.CASCADE,
})
@IsNullable()
@IsSystem()
favorites: FavoriteObjectMetadata[];
@FieldMetadata({

View File

@ -154,6 +154,7 @@ export class PersonObjectMetadata extends BaseObjectMetadata {
inverseSideTarget: () => FavoriteObjectMetadata,
onDelete: RelationOnDeleteAction.CASCADE,
})
@IsSystem()
favorites: FavoriteObjectMetadata[];
@FieldMetadata({
@ -180,6 +181,7 @@ export class PersonObjectMetadata extends BaseObjectMetadata {
inverseSideTarget: () => MessageParticipantObjectMetadata,
inverseSideFieldKey: 'person',
})
@IsSystem()
messageParticipants: MessageParticipantObjectMetadata[];
@FieldMetadata({
@ -195,5 +197,6 @@ export class PersonObjectMetadata extends BaseObjectMetadata {
@Gate({
featureFlag: 'IS_CALENDAR_ENABLED',
})
@IsSystem()
calendarEventAttendees: CalendarEventAttendeeObjectMetadata[];
}